David Gladwell
Known for: Directing
Born: April 1, 1935 in Gloucester, Gloucestershire, England, UK
David Gladwell is a British film editor and director. His most notable films as editor include If.... and O Lucky Man! both by director Lindsay Anderson. In 1981, Gladwell directed the adaptation of the Doris Lessing novel Memoirs of a Survivor starring Julie Christie.
